The Autopot Easy2Grow 60 Pot System is a hugely popular modular watering system that is in use the world over. One of the main benefits of the system is that it requires no power input at all, so is great for use in greenhouses, polytunnels or just at the end of the garden. Each tray contains 2 pots and links to the water tank through a system of pipes and takes only what the plant requires. The AquaValve that sits in the tray lifts up and down as the water level rises and falls. When the plant uses more water, the valve drops and lets more water in, stopping when it reaches the right level.
This one factor alone makes a huge difference to a grow as plants always have the perfect amount of water and nutrients. Systems that work with a pump usually give equal water to each plant, whether it needs it or not. This can lead to drought or waterlogging, depending on where the plant is in the system. With an Autopot, the plant takes what it needs and is kept in the sweet spot by the AquaValve. On an Easy2Grow System, one Aquavalve serves 2 pots in one tray, meaning you can squeeze more plants in with less valves. As the 2 pots will be close together, they’ll tend to have the same water needs.
A very versatile system
Another great feature of the Autopot Easy2Grow 60 Pot System is that it is endlessly extendable. You can start with this system and just add more and more Easy2Grow Modules as you require. There really is no limit to the number of pots you can add, you just need to upgrade the water butt to be able to supply what you have. What’s also great is that you can have the system set up in any shape space you have, it doesn’t need to be square! The pipe runs to wherever you need it, and the water flows just the same as through a short pipe. The only requirement you need for an Autopot Easy2Grow 60 Pot System is a level base for the tray.
What media to use in an Autopot system
Here too, the Autopot Easy2Grow 60 Pot System is very flexible. You can use any media you want, but it should be free draining. Autopot recommend using a 50/50 mix of coco coir or soil with perlite, vermiculite or clay pebbles. You can use Hydrococo 60/40 or Ecothrive Coco Lite 70/30 and adjust a little if you want. Or you could use a soil such as All Mix or Light Mix and add more drainage material to that. As the pot sits in a small amount of water permanently, too heavy a medium would become waterlogged. Free draining media in an Autopot means there is more air available and water supply is no issue. The Easy2Grow System comes with a choice of pot – 8.5L or 15L to give you more options. For smaller plants that don’t get so big, the 8.5L pot is ideal as you’ll use less media, especially in systems with lots of pots. The 15L pot has the same footprint as the 8.5L, but is taller. Use these pots to grow plants that will be much bigger.
New, bigger, wider pipe and fittings
The Autopot Easy2Grow 60 Pot System now comes with 9mm pipework and fittings instead of the 6mm from older systems. This wider size means less risk of blockage and faster water flow. It’s always a good idea to clean your system between grows and if possible use a clearing agent in the water butt to help stop problems.
